A problem of broad interest - the estimation of the spectral gap for matrices or differential operators (Markov chains or diffusions) - is covered in this book. In particular, it studies a subset of the general problem, taking some approaches that have, up till now, only appeared largely in the Chinese literature.§Eigenvalues, Inequalities and Ergodic Theory serves as an introduction to this developing field, and provides an overview of the methods used in an accessible and concise manner.§Each chapter starts with a summary and, in order to appeal to non-specialists, ideas are introduced through simple examples rather than technical proofs.
